You may obtain a copy of the License at # # http://www.apache.org/licenses/LICENSE-2.0 # # Unless required by applicable law or agreed to in writing, software # distributed under the License is distributed on an "AS IS" BASIS, # W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. # See the License for the specific language governing permissions and # limitations under the License. # import tempfile from pyspark.ml.classification import LogisticRegression, LogisticRegressionModel from pyspark.ml.evaluation import BinaryClassificationEvaluator from pyspark.ml.linalg import Vectors from pyspark.ml.tuning import ( CrossValidator, CrossValidatorModel, ParamGridBuilder, ) from pyspark.testing.mlutils import ( DummyEvaluator, DummyLogisticRegression, DummyLogisticRegressionModel, SparkSessionTestCase, ) from pyspark.ml.tests.tuning.test_tuning import ValidatorTestUtilsMixin class CrossValidatorIOBasicTests(SparkSessionTestCase, ValidatorTestUtilsMixin): def _run_test_save_load_trained_model(self, LogisticRegressionCls, LogisticRegressionModelCls): # This tests saving and loading the trained model only. # Save/load for CrossValidator will be added later: SPARK-13786 temp_path = tempfile.mkdtemp() dataset = self.spark.createDataFrame( [ (Vectors.dense([0.0]), 0.0), (Vectors.dense([0.4]), 1.0), (Vectors.dense([0.5]), 0.0), (Vectors.dense([0.6]), 1.0), (Vectors.dense([1.0]), 1.0), ] * 10, ["features", "label"], ) lr = LogisticRegressionCls() grid = ParamGridBuilder().addGrid(lr.maxIter, [0, 1]).build() evaluator = BinaryClassificationEvaluator() cv = CrossValidator( estimator=lr, estimatorParamMaps=grid, evaluator=evaluator, collectSubModels=True, numFolds=4, seed=42, ) cvModel = cv.fit(dataset) lrModel = cvModel.bestModel lrModelPath = temp_path + "/lrModel" lrModel.save(lrModelPath) loadedLrModel = LogisticRegressionModelCls.load(lrModelPath) self.assertEqual(loadedLrModel.uid, lrModel.uid) self.assertEqual(loadedLrModel.intercept, lrModel.intercept) # SPARK-32092: Saving and then loading CrossValidatorModel should not change the params cvModelPath = temp_path + "/cvModel" cvModel.save(cvModelPath) loadedCvModel = CrossValidatorModel.load(cvModelPath) for param in [ lambda x: x.getNumFolds(), lambda x: x.getFoldCol(), lambda x: x.getSeed(), lambda x: len(x.subModels), ]: self.assertEqual(param(cvModel), param(loadedCvModel)) self.assertTrue(all(loadedCvModel.isSet(param) for param in loadedCvModel.params)) # mimic old version CrossValidatorModel (without stdMetrics attribute) # test loading model backwards compatibility cvModel2 = cvModel.copy() cvModel2.stdMetrics = [] cvModelPath2 = temp_path + "/cvModel2" cvModel2.save(cvModelPath2) loadedCvModel2 = CrossValidatorModel.load(cvModelPath2) assert loadedCvModel2.stdMetrics == [] def test_save_load_trained_model(self): self._run_test_save_load_trained_model(LogisticRegression, LogisticRegressionModel) self._run_test_save_load_trained_model( DummyLogisticRegression, DummyLogisticRegressionModel ) def _run_test_save_load_simple_estimator(self, LogisticRegressionCls, evaluatorCls): temp_path = tempfile.mkdtemp() dataset = self.spark.createDataFrame( [ (Vectors.dense([0.0]), 0.0), (Vectors.dense([0.4]), 1.0), (Vectors.dense([0.5]), 0.0), (Vectors.dense([0.6]), 1.0), (Vectors.dense([1.0]), 1.0), ] * 10, ["features", "label"], ) lr = LogisticRegressionCls() grid = ParamGridBuilder().addGrid(lr.maxIter, [0, 1]).build() evaluator = evaluatorCls() # test save/load of CrossValidator cv = CrossValidator(estimator=lr, estimatorParamMaps=grid, evaluator=evaluator) cvModel = cv.fit(dataset) cvPath = temp_path + "/cv" cv.save(cvPath) loadedCV = CrossValidator.load(cvPath) self.assertEqual(loadedCV.getEstimator().uid, cv.getEstimator().uid) self.assertEqual(loadedCV.getEvaluator().uid, cv.getEvaluator().uid) self.assert_param_maps_equal(loadedCV.getEstimatorParamMaps(), cv.getEstimatorParamMaps()) # test save/load of CrossValidatorModel cvModelPath = temp_path + "/cvModel" cvModel.save(cvModelPath) loadedModel = CrossValidatorModel.load(cvModelPath) self.assertEqual(loadedModel.bestModel.uid, cvModel.bestModel.uid) def test_save_load_simple_estimator(self): self._run_test_save_load_simple_estimator(LogisticRegression, BinaryClassificationEvaluator) self._run_test_save_load_simple_estimator(DummyLogisticRegression, DummyEvaluator) if __name__ == "__main__": from pyspark.testing import main main()
